What is the Canadian Securities Course?
A CSC (Canadian Securities Course) job typically refers to roles in the financial services industry that require or prefer candidates who have completed the CSC certification. Common positions include investment advisor, financial analyst, mutual fund representative, and securities trader. The CSC is a foundational credential that demonstrates knowledge of Canadian investment products, regulations, and market practices. It is often a prerequisite for licensing with regulatory bodies such as the Canadian Securities Administrators (CSA) or the Investment Industry Regulatory Organization of Canada (IIROC). Completing the CSC can enhance career opportunities in banking, wealth management, and securities trading.
What types of roles or career paths can the Canadian Securities Course certification prepare me for?
The CSC certification is a foundational requirement for many entry-level positions in the Canadian financial services industry, such as investment advisor, financial planner, or client associate roles at banks and brokerage firms. It also opens pathways to careers in compliance, mutual fund sales, and wealth management. Many employers view the CSC as an essential credential for advancing into senior advisory or managerial positions. Additionally, holding the CSC can help you meet regulatory requirements for specific roles and demonstrate your commitment to professional development in finance.
What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ive with the Canadian Securities Course certification, and why are they important?
To thrive as a Canadian Securities Course (CSC) certified professional, you need a solid understanding of financial markets, investment products, and regulatory compliance, often supported by successfully completing the CSC certification. Proficiency with financial analysis tools, portfolio management software, and familiarity with compliance systems is highly beneficial. Strong communication, ethical judgment, and the ability to explain complex concepts clearly are vital soft skills in this field. These skills are crucial for building client trust, ensuring regulatory adherence, and delivering effective financial advice or services.
